Saturday 25 May 2019 (0848) – Preston’s iconic bus station opened in October 1969 and a leaflet published by Ribble Motor Services for the opening said it was the largest bus station in Britain. Originally it had 80 loading stands. Those on the on the western side were numbered 1 to 40 and were primarily used by the buses of Preston Corporation Transport (plus Ribble on some joint services they worked with PCT). The bays on this side of the bus station are no longer used by buses and the area outside is being redeveloped. Consequently the interior where passengers would wait is somewhat empty looking now. All the activity is concentrated on the eastern side.
